Default Wizard rain research

Curious if anyone has researched the wizard rain spells and their progression with classic era patches. There are two mechanics I’m interested in. I looked around in old archives and didn’t find much to speak to these.

Rain resist check parsed have indicated that rain spells resist at a higher rate than comparable DD spells. I found plenty of complaints about rain spells in the old forum post archives but didn’t see this concern, mostly breaks root/mez, damages you, aggro other mobs, and no killing blow (more on that below). I’m wondering if anyone knows if this was nerfed at some point in the timeline or where the resist rate comes from?

Killing blow resist: I also wanted to check if a fix was ever put in for this. https://www.project1999.com/forums/s...ht=Rain+spells. It seems like mobs don’t poof when the killing blow doesn’t resist (seems like lower level mobs it works?) I wonder if the resist should be removed during this era too.
